Yes we made the plugin, Beat makes the sample content and distributes the Zampler, Cyan made the graphic design for it.Numanoid wrote:I see three actors involved with Zampler: Synapse, Beat and Cyan Music.
How is the work division, Synapse made Zampler, Beat distribute it, and Cyan Music make the sample content?

Happy with latest addition to Zampler: Analogue Eruption 
It contains 125 patches, made by Marco Scherer: 30 from Arturia MiniBrute, 50 from Studio Electronics ATC-Xi, and 45 from Oberheim SEM

Waldorf rocket: 290 MB samples for creative use
Pulse waves and saw are the strengths of the new Waldorf rocket. It is self-explanatory that our new collectors pack features classic rave chords, creaky basses, brilliant leads as well as creative sounds. Altogether 30 patches, carefully processed for our SFZ player Zampler.
The sound library counts 290 MB and gives you everything you need to start the Rocket. Like Beat on Facebook now and download free the rocket sample pack "Orbit".
